Transaction 924671869a27e76a08bcceeff85ae7723ff664e96d755e995e9d96f79540b863
1 Input
2 Outputs
- 924671869a27e76a08bcceeff85ae7723ff664e96d755e995e9d96f79540b863:0
- 924671869a27e76a08bcceeff85ae7723ff664e96d755e995e9d96f79540b863:1
value 3201360
address 1KQfZCHLTwwi45vBwKn1J8MjPY7Q6P6Cr2
value 24124471
address 12k7qtZaEiaoyuA2ZBsF1nMbzoVqgwsCZU